Danny Elfman. Daniel Robert Elfman (born May 29, 1953) is an American film composer, singer, songwriter, and musician. He came to prominence as the lead singer and primary songwriter for the new wave band Oingo Boingo in the early 1980s. [3]

In 2013, Danny Elfman’s Music from the Films of Tim Burton live orchestral concert, premiered at Royal Albert Hall, and has since toured around the world and won two Emmys. In 2017 Elfman premiered his first violin concerto “Eleven Eleven” which was co-commissioned by the Royal Scottish National Orchestra, the Czech National Symphony Orchestra and Stanford Live.

Danny Elfman has written over 100 film scores, some of the most notable ones are collaborations with Tim Burton such as Pee Wee's Big Adventure, Batman, The Nightmare Before Christmas, Edward Scissorhands and Alice in Wonderland.
